See attached screenshot.My app was showing my dryer consuming over 2700 Watts when the total consumption was less than 400 watts. The solar panels were not recording anything. It was after sundown. I never saw this before. The dryer wasn’t running. Nothing consuming that much energy was running. What is actually going on?

1 Like

You can see this when Sense has figured out the on signature for your dryer but occasionally misses the off signature. It thinks the dryer keeps going until Sense hits some kind of device-specific timeout period. Usually it will get better at finding the offs over time.
